Tontii is a funny story about what can happen when progress marches through previously undeveloped territory.  What is Tontii? What happens to him? Well...you'll just have to read the story to find out what kind of crazy misadventures he gets up to!

Crystal J. Stranaghan is no stranger to the rain! She was born in Ocean Falls B.C., and spent her childhood in Qualicum Beach on Vancouver Island.

Torn between her fascination with real people and the ones that exist through stories, her education has been a balancing act between studying English Literature and Psychology.

Crystal spent several years as a professional fundraiser for non-profit societies, and travelling around BC doing workshkops on goal setting, teambuilding and event planing and promotion for student groups.

After two years of living in Ireland, where she completed a Masters Degree in Health Psychology, Crystal has returned to Canada and is settled in downtown Vancouver with her extremely supportive other half who is also a writer (and just crazy enough to think starting a publishing company would be fun!).

Crystal is the author of several books for children, including: Then it Rained, Vernon and the Snake, The 13th Floor: Primed for Adventure and Faeries Are Real, and when she isn't making books she enjoys travelling around to schools and teaching students about making books and being an author!

Rosa Espadaler was born in Gerona, Spain. She has been drawing since her earliest years and has always wanted to become an artist. She happily places the blame for this single minded determination squarely on the shoulders of Walt Disney and his marvelous imagination.

Rosa has completed a five year bachelor degree in digital design in Barcelona, Spain where she is currently living. In addition to illustrating children's books (she is hard at work on her next book already), she is working as a web designer for a multimedia company.

Rosa loves to express herself through her paintings and to share the happiness, calm and fun she feels when drawing with others. Her favourite reward for sharing her artwork with others is winning a sincere smile from her audience.

Then it Rained is Rosa's first children's book to hit the bookstores, but she is hard at work on her next book Caleb and the Mess coming next year from Gumboot Books.
